Specification and Maintenance of Fuel Tank Trucks
Specifications for fuel tank trucks include:
-
Tank Material
Fuel tank trucks are made of steel, stainless steel, or aluminum. Each material has its advantages and disadvantages. For instance, carbon steel is strong and affordable. It is used to transport heavy fuels like diesel. On the other hand, stainless steel and aluminum are corrosion-resistant. They are used to transport gasoline and biodiesel. The corrosion resistance property of stainless steel and aluminum is what makes them ideal for transporting fuels that can corrode carbon steel.
-
Tank Capacity
The capacity of a fuel tank truck ranges from 3,785 liters (1,000 gallons) to over 37,854 liters (10,000 gallons). The truck's size and the local regulations governing fuel transportation determine the tank capacity.
-
Number of Compartments
Some fuel tankers have more than one compartment. Each compartment can hold a different type of fuel or a different grade of the same fuel. For example, a fuel tank truck with two compartments can transport gasoline and diesel.
-
Loading and Unloading
Fuel tankers have top or bottom loading and rear or side unloading. Bottom unloading is more common as it is fast and safe. During bottom unloading, the fuel flows from the tank through pipes and exits the tank through an opening at the bottom.
-
Safety Features
Fuel tank trucks are equipped with safety features such as fire extinguishers, emergency shut-off valves, rollover protection, and spill containment systems. These features minimize the risk of accidents and environmental pollution.
-
Engine Power
Fuel tank trucks have powerful engines. This is because; the tank truck and the fuel it carries add to the truck's weight. The engine power needs to be sufficient to move the truck comfortably. Depending on the design and size of the tank, engine power varies from 250 to 600 horsepower.
The following are maintenance tips for fuel tank trucks:
-
Regular Inspection
The fuel tank and other parts of the truck should be inspected regularly. Look out for dents, corrosion, cracks, and leaks. Ensure that any damaged part is repaired or replaced.
-
Cleaning
The fuel tank should be cleaned periodically. This is because; residue and water from the fuel can reduce the quality of the fuel being transported. Ensure that the cleaning is done by a professional.
-
Pressure Relief Valves
The pressure relief valves in the fuel tank should be checked regularly to ensure that they are functioning properly. The valves prevent the tank from bursting due to excessive pressure.
-
Safety Equipment
The safety equipment in the fuel tank truck should be inspected regularly to ensure that they are in good condition. For instance, fire extinguishers should be checked to ensure that they are fully charged.
-
Fuel Quality
The quality of the fuel being transported should be monitored. The fuel should be transported according to the regulations and standards set by relevant authorities.
How to Choose Fuel Tank Trucks
When buying a fuel truck for sale, consider the following:
-
Capacity
The anticipated load capacity and fuel kind of the fuel tank truck should be examined. Select a truck with a fuel tank that matches the business's needs and complies with all applicable rules.
-
Vehicle Size and Weight
It is important to consider the truck's size and weight. Ensure the truck is mobile enough to navigate the intended routes while also taking into account the weight distribution and loading restrictions.
-
Safety Features and Compliance
Ensure that the safety features of the fuel tank truck, such as fire-resistant materials, rollover protection, and emergency response equipment, meet industry standards. Also, ensure the truck complies with all applicable laws and safety rules.
-
Type of Fuel Being Transported
Different fuels have different requirements. For example, trucks carrying gasoline must have additional safety measures due to its high flammability compared to diesel.
-
Transportation Regulations
Various regions have specific rules about the transportation of hazardous materials like fuels. These regulations cover the truck's construction, driver qualifications, and emergency response measures.
-
Route and Delivery Requirements
Consider the routes the truck will travel and the delivery schedule's punctuality. The fuel tank truck must be chosen according to the planned routes and delivery needs, considering aspects like fuel efficiency, loading capacity, and vehicle reliability.
-
Environmental Considerations
Some regions have strict environmental regulations regarding emissions and noise levels. Depending on the environmental criteria, the size of the fuel tank truck and its features, such as fuel efficiency and emission reduction technologies, must be evaluated.

Q&A
Q1: Are fuel tank trucks safe?
A1: Yes, fuel tank trucks are safe. They are designed with safety features such as anti-roll devices, accident resistance, and fire retardant capabilities. They also adhere to strict safety regulations. Proper training and adherence to safety protocols further enhance their safety.
Q2: How many types of fuel tank trucks are there?
A2: Fuel tank trucks are classified into 7 categories, including petroleum tank trucks, asphalt tank trucks, chemical liquid tank trucks, LNG tank trucks, LPG tank trucks, water tank trucks, and foam tank trucks. The tank truck type varies depending on the type of liquid being transported.
Q3: How much fuel can a fuel tank truck carry?
A3: The fuel capacity of a fuel tank truck varies depending on its design and size. Fuel tank trucks can carry 5,000 to 50,000 liters of fuel. However, the fuel capacity can be larger in some specialized tank trucks.
